    Vintage 50’s Swedish Army Riders Jacket

    Vintage 50’s Swedish army issued leather motorcycle jacket

    These jackets were worn by dispatch riders and police officers on motorcycles.
    It’s equipped with a big front pocket and multible straps and hooks for fastening.
    It’s collar can be attached by two wooden toggles and a fastening strap.

    Antique Early 1800’s Whaling Harpoon

    Antique early 19th century whaling harpoon

    No, this is no orc spear or some other movie prop but you might consider this an as cruel device.
    This crude tool actually is a real whaling harpoon, used in the early 1800’s!

    Although I hope we all agree that hunting these majestic creatures is a horrible occasion, the whaling industry has been very important to the European history and economy. Back then the oil that was obtained from whales was used to produce many everyday products such as lamp oil, candles, and soap and therefor was essential. Sadly overhunting the arctic seas for centuries has been devastating to the populations of many whale species. Because of its dark past, mixed vibes remain attached to this rare relic though I still consider it a true piece of history that comes with loads of adventurous tales!

    It was hand-wrought and forged in iron with a cone to attach a wooden handle.
